Data obfuscation using encoder-multi-decoder architecture

1. A computer-implemented method comprising:
receiving, by an encoder, first data encapsulating second data in a hidden compartment and a decoder identifier corresponding to either of a first decoder or a second decoder;
generating, by the encoder, an embedding corresponding to the first data;
decoding, by the first decoder, the embedding to result in a representation of the first data when the decoder identifier corresponds to the first decoder;
decoding, by the second decoder, the embedding to result in a representation of the second data when the decoder identifier corresponds to the second decoder; and
providing the decoded embedding to a consuming application or process;
wherein the first decoder and second decoder each comprise a respective neural network.
